To Love-Ru Episode 17 – Old School Building Horrors

Yay! It’s Oshizu! Okay enough of that.
This episode is based off one of the chapters from the manga where Rito and the gang enter the old school building. After encountering all sorts of spooky stuff, they encounter a friendly ghost by the name of Oshizu, a young girl who died in that area many years ago.

To Love-Ru Episode 16 – Idol Status

This episode involves most of the cast of characters hanging out at a public pool/water park and Run is trying to grab Rito’s attention. Her plans eventually escalate to her trying to become an idol to impress Rito, but things don’t go as well as she wants them to.
